Leg #1 Cowboys/Chiefs Over 56 via FanDuel (-110)
Iâm not looking to exaggerate, but the Kansas City Chiefs have found their mojo again on offense. Last week, on Sunday Night Football, the Chiefs dropped 41 on the Raiders, led by Patrick Mahomes, who threw five touchdowns. Despite having an âoffâ year, the offense is still averaging 414.3 yards per game along with 26.2 points per game.
Kansas City is now in first place in the AFC West with a 6-4 record. Thatâs partly due to the Chiefsâ offense but also their defense, which has allowed 17 or fewer points in four of their last five games. However, against the Cowboys, the defense will be exploited.
Dak Prescott and the Cowboys have scored 31.6 points per game and are averaging close to 450 yards of offense. Dallas has scored 35 or more points in three of their last five games and just knocked off Atlanta, 43-3. With that momentum, the Cowboys should be just fine on offense. I wouldnât be surprised if both teams end up with 30+ points.

Leg #3. Ravens -230 Moneyline
The Ravens are always so hot and cold. Coming into this game, theyâre cold. The Ravens ended up losing to those Dolphins we just talked about on Thursday Night Football as they scored just 10 points in a 22-10 snooze fest.
You can expect the Ravens to change things up coming into this game. A normal Sunday game will be crucial for this group. The offense is averaging 430.3 yards per game but only 25.7 points per game. If the Ravens continue to average a high number of yards like that, points will come.
Meanwhile, the Bears havenât been effective on offense behind Justin Fields at quarterback. Chicago has lost their last four games but has some momentum going for them after a fourth-quarter comeback against the Steelers two weeks ago that fell just short.
Fields has potential, but heâs no Lamar Jackson. The Ravens will rebound nicely against a Bears team that is just 3-6 on the year. Fields and the Bears will continue to grow, but it wonât be until next year where Fields starts to get more comfortable and help this Bears team win games.
